Microsoft description about the Status is: The Status field of the BGRT describes whether the image is currently displayed on the screen. This is not applicable to the firmware update display capsule. Many thanks to Steven Chang for identifying this issue. Fixes: https://github.com/hughsie/fwupd/issues/935
